
Louw Nel
Louw Nel is a political analyst at Oxford Economics Africa, known for his insights into African political dynamics and economic policies. He has provided commentary on various issues affecting the continent, including electoral processes and governance challenges. Nel has gained recognition for his expertise in analyzing the political landscape of Southern Africa, particularly in the context of Mozambique's recent elections and the implications of political compromises among key leaders.
